- 100% Pinot Noir
- 50+ year old vines
- The highest elevation vineyard in Maranges
- 250-350m altitude
- Red clay and chalk soil
- 30% whole cluster
- Indigenous yeast
- Aged in 228L barrels (20% new)

"The 2023 Maranges La Fussières 1er Cru Rouge is blended with 30% whole bunch. This has an understated bouquet with light earthy red fruit with sous-bois and mineral scents. It opens succinctly in the glass. The palate is medium-bodied with finely chiseled tannins, very poised, airy and transparent yet with real weight and presence on the finish. Bon vin!"
